web-dev-qa-db-ja.com

すべてのアプリ、システム、IEなど)のプロキシ設定を構成するにはどうすればよいですか?

プロキシの背後でWindows 8 Enterprise(MSDN)を使用しています。

IEネットワーク設定(実際には、プロキシではなく、.pacファイルで構成されています)でプロキシを構成しました。インターネットに接続しようとすると、IE-ただし、システムの残りの部分ではこれらの設定を使用していないようです。

つまり具体的なケース:機能の追加と削除(Hyper-Vや.Net Framework 3.5など)は、機能ごとにオンラインになるようです。これは常に失敗します。機能を追加できません。

別の具体的な例:Hyper-Vゲスト内で、インターネットにアクセスできません。

また、(その上で)すべてが正しく機能する場合(すべてのアプリと、システムのように、同じプロキシ設定を使用する他のすべて)も、それは素晴らしいことです。

すべてのアプリ、システム、IEなど)のプロキシ設定を構成するにはどうすればよいですか?

16
Andreas Reiff

WinHTTPのプロキシ設定は、Microsoft Internet Explorerのプロキシ設定ではありません。
Microsoft WindowsコントロールパネルでWinHTTPのプロキシ設定を構成することはできません。
WinHTTPプロキシ構成ユーティリティを使用しても、Internet Explorerで使用する設定は変更されません。

システム全体のプロキシを構成するには

netsh winhttp set proxy myproxy

ソース: http://technet.Microsoft.com/pt-br/library/cc731131(v = ws.10).aspx#BKMK_5

すべてのプログラムにIEプロキシ設定を使用する場合は、

netsh winhttp import proxy source =ie

ソース: http://technet.Microsoft.com/pt-br/library/cc731131(v = ws.10).aspx#BKMK_2

詳細はこちら:
http://msdn.Microsoft.com/en-us/library/windows/desktop/aa384069(v = vs.85).aspx

18
RASG

IEがデフォルトのブラウザとして設定されていますか?設定されていない場合は、設定して再度確認してください。

それでも機能しない場合は、Windows 7では少なくとも次のコマンドが役立ちます。

netsh winhttp import proxy source=ie

netsh winhttp show proxynetsh winhttp reset proxyを使用することもできます(目的は明らかです)。

5
Karan

IEの両方のPACファイルとIE IE以外のシステムの他のアプリケーションの設定のプロキシサーバーのIPアドレスを設定します。IEはPACファイルを使用し、システム内の他のユーザーは構成済みのプロキシサーバーを使用します。

0
phanx
  • XPまたはWindows 2003バージョンの場合、次のコマンドを使用する必要があります:proxycfg.exe

  • Vista、Windows Server 2008以降のバージョンでは、netsh winhttp set proxyを使用する必要があります。

例:

プロキシサーバー(proxy.sysadmit.com)、ポート8011を構成し、除外ネットワークを示します(例:172.17)。 *

netsh winhttp set proxy "proxy.sysadmit.com:8011" "; 172.17. *"

構成はレジストリの次のキーに保存されます。

H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Internet Settings \ Connections

Key Name: WinHttpSettings

抽出元: https://www.sysadmit.com/2018/10/windows-update-con-proxy.html

0
Gustavo Fring

Windows 8.1に統合されているほとんどのデスクトップアプリは、IEと同じプロキシ設定を共有しています。

- For a system wide proxy you need first manually set IE proxy.
- You can also use 'PAC' proxy settings instead.

閉じたコンテナにあるメトロアプリの場合、それらはありませんプロキシを使用して、デフォルトで接続します。

- Because they are forbidden to send network traffic to the local computer in case of improper connection.
- This defies the use of loopback method, hence the proxy.

Windows 8.1ではこのジレンマを回避するために「ループバック免除」メカニズムがあります。

- You can use the command-line tool called 'checknetisolation' to add certain app to the exempt list.
- The exempted metro app uses IE proxy to connect by default.
- There are third-party tools to do this job at ease.
- The tool 'fiddler' for example is recommened for this purpose.

ここでfiddlerをダウンロードできます: http://fiddler2.com/get-fiddler

- Install and open it
- click 'win8 config'
- check the box behind which is the app you want to exempt.
- save config.
- If you want to set another proxy than IE, you can also fill the proxy address in the same page.
0
funicorn